Output d68a2bf24b4f9457d65a864e260df062bbae047e0fcce30b4d2fcf67ea1492e6:3

value
17820705
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5aa4fe8ebc922d91a00980c312aa98562c0123d2 OP_EQUALVERIFY OP_CHECKSIG
address
19GHUGuWTQ4RrYHL5yyWjzL8VgAREfz3T9
transaction
d68a2bf24b4f9457d65a864e260df062bbae047e0fcce30b4d2fcf67ea1492e6
spent
true